Industrially important microbial enzymes (Industrial Microbiology), Biofuels

Industrially important microbial enzymes (Industrial Microbiology)

Currently engaged in the studies on the production of lignocellulolytic enzymes and bioethanol production which have potential applications in a large number of fields, including the chemical, fuel, food, agricultural, paper, textile and cosmetic industrial sectors. Lignocellulosic biomass is an abundant renewable resource composed of cellulose (a polymer of glucose that represents the major fraction of lignocellulose), hemicellulose (also a sugar polymer) and lignin (a complex phenylpropane polymer). Lignocellulosic biomass, such as sugarcane bagasse, wheat bran, rice bran and sawdust holds a promise of environmentally friendly bioenergy production. We screened all these substrates for the production of lignocellulolytic enzymes. Because, enzymatic hydrolysis, currently considered a method of choice in biomass saccharification, is hampered by considerable cell-wall recalcitrance. To make this technology sustainable and cost effective, our understanding of cellulose enzymatic hydrolysis should be significantly enhanced. We have produced almost all lignocellulolytic enzymes by optimizing physical, chemical and nutritional parameters. After production, we have purified these enzymes to find their characteristics and kinetic properties.

 

In addition, we have screened these enzymes for their ability to degrade or decolorize textile dyes, which are major pollutants in different parts of Andhra Pradesh. Along with this we are working with biodegradation of organophosphorus pesticides. A good number of papers are published and few are in press in all these areas of research.

 

Production of biofuels

Production of biofuels is of significant scientific interest in the context of sustainable environment. It is highly required to developed feasible process for the production of biofuels from agrowastes/forest residues/lignocellulosic substrates. By carefully studying various parameters optimized protocols to enhance the yield of biofuels production are developed. Robust performance of sulfite chemistry was demonstrated to effectively remove the strong recalcitrance of Douglas-fir forest residue for high titer (42 g/L) bioethanol production without detoxification with high yield of 282 L/tone. This study demonstrated that underutilized woody biomass such as forest residues can be efficiently converted to biofuel and bioproducts using mature pulping technologies with proven commercial scalability.
